Dear Friends,

Hear I just want to know about the rules of design contest, where the rules is regarding "who own designs?"

Rule:

All designs are owned by the designer who entered them. However, if the design wins a contest or is bought via a one-on-one project, then it belongs to the Contest Holder.

All designs that do not win will still be the property of the designer.

My Question is:

I my design has win the Bronze than can I re-use this design for another contest?

Posted 10 October 2012 - 01:36 AM

You can re-use your design if the contest is closed and only if closed. You can't have the same design in two open contests

Posted 05 December 2012 - 06:38 PM

The samsung contest is a paid 3 winner community contest, this is a for fun contest. you will own the design but designcontest reserves the right to use the design for promotion and or any marketing avenues. If we use the design in any way full credit is given to the designer.

You are free to use the design as long as the name has been changed to fit the new client. you can not use the design in two open contests/expired contest has to be closed/finalized

Posted 02 January 2013 - 07:52 AM

When the design is yours you own the copyrights so you can use it as long as you want untill you win and give the copyright to the CH. I think the reason not to use it in two open contests is that there is a chance to win them both and you can't give the copyright to both CH.
